Traffic stop leads to dual arrests
By CHRISTINA EICHELKRAUT
A routine traffic stop led to the arrest of Mitchel Vaughn, 27, and Michelle Kay Strickland-McNally, age not indicated, Saturday, Nov. 24. During the course of the stop, K-9 Dep. Hoss suggested there were was marijuana hidden under the right front passenger floorboard of the vehicle. According to the sheriff's office, that, combined with additional information learned at the scene, led to the arrests of both Vaughn and Strickland-McNally. They were booked on charges of possession of marijuana, possession of paraphernalia and being under the influence of a controlled substance. Their bail amount was not given on the sheriff's office press release. |
